Sentence

Estoy en casa.

Pronunciation

pronunciation

Translation

I am at home.



Analysis


estoy
     1. v. first-person singular present indicative of estar; am.
     estar
          1. v. to be (have a temporary or permanent location in space)
          2. v. to be (denotes a copula, in a transient fashion)
          3. v. to be (auxiliary verb for the progressive/continuous aspect, preceding the gerund of the verb)
          4. v. to be in a state (in a passive voice sense)
          5. v. to be, stay (denotes a copula, in a transient fashion)
          6. v. to be to be done, to be (still) undone:
          7. v. to be in a long-term state (in specific idioms)
en
     1. prep. in, at, on
     2. prep. in (a time)
     3. prep. in (a language)
     4. prep. used after some verbs and translated by various prepositions in English
     5. prep. in (in various expressions)
casa
     1. n-f. house
     2. v. third-person singular present indicative of casar
     casar
          1. v. to marry, wed someone to (unite two others in wedlock)
          2. v. to marry off
          3. v. to match (up), fit (together)
          4. v. (reciprocal) to get married, marry (each other, one another)
          5. v. to wed, marry, get married (+preo, con)
en casa
     1. adv. home
     2. adv. at home, back home, back at home
     3. adv. in-house, in the house, at the house
